San Marcos Academy was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their 12th straight defeat dating back to last season. They lost 16-3 to the New Braunfels Thunder Homeschool. Unfortunately, that's the second time they've come up short against the Homeschool this season, as they also lost their prior matchup 21-0 back in March.
San Marcos Academy's loss dropped their record down to 0-6. As for New Braunfels Thunder, the win was the third in a row for them, bringing their record up to 9-2.
Coming up, San Marcos Academy will host Bishop Reicher Catholic at 4:30 p.m. on Friday. The Cougars have struggled to contain batters this season (they've allowed 16.6 runs per game on average), something the Bears will no doubt try to take advantage of. As for New Braunfels Thunder, they will get to enjoy the win for a while: their next game is against Lutheran at 5:00 p.m. on the 15th.
